A striking study of Mount Elbrus by Arkhip Kuindzhi, capturing the mountain's luminous peak against a dark, nocturnal sky.
Arkhip Kuindzhi is known for his mastery of light and atmospheric effects. In this depiction of Mount Elbrus, the artist focuses on the stark contrast between the luminous, snow-covered peak and the surrounding darkness. The mountain appears to glow with an internal light, a technique Kuindzhi achieved through precise layering of pigments and a deep understanding of optical perception. The composition is minimal, stripping away extraneous detail to focus entirely on the interaction between the moonlit summit and the deep shadows of the valley below.
Kuindzhi often experimented with unconventional materials, including bitumen, to achieve these extreme tonal ranges. His work frequently moved away from the narrative traditions of his contemporaries, favouring a more direct engagement with the physical presence of light. The sky is rendered in subtle, dark tones, allowing the pale green and white hues of the mountain to dominate the viewer's attention. This approach creates a sense of stillness and isolation, characteristic of his later works. The brushwork is smooth, almost invisible, which contributes to the ethereal quality of the scene. By reducing the palette to a few essential tones, Kuindzhi directs the eye toward the mountain, which acts as the primary source of illumination within the frame. This piece reflects his interest in the sublime, capturing the vastness of the Caucasus mountains through a lens of quiet, nocturnal observation.
